3 Essential Guidelines for Buying Fences
Residential and commercial fences have changed so much over the years that you would be remiss if you didn't see all that is possible before buying fences. If you're not careful about what you're doing, you could buy something you really don't want, and it's very important that you consider your primary needs for one. Once you do that, then it will drive the rest of the process. So today we're laying the ground work, and then you'll be far more prepared than most.
Just about any fence will accomplish several things at once, and if you have basic needs then maybe chain link fences are for you. Once you start looking at what you can get, you could have a change of heart when you see how nice some fences are. Avoid overlooking wood fences but just make sure you understand the differences as they'll be important. You can even get oak fences, and they're nice but be prepared for some sticker shock. Once you've been looking at some pictures, then that may cause you to view them differently.
Lots of fence designs can serve more than one purpose and so keep an eye on what you shop for. You should at least shop for it and go and check it out first hand, also, what you see in pictures on the web as compared to in-person is just different. What will make or break your deal are usually the materials because they are not all made to the same standards. So this is why it's really urged for you to get some knowledge on your own because you'll have more leverage.
Security fences can be purchased for any application, and residential fences for this are common. Go on the net and find out if you have to get a permit for a higher fence. But remember that you'll be using a fence contractor, and they will ask you about this if you do need one. You can get one if necessary for a nominal fee but they will probably ask you questions about it.
You know a little more about what's needed before you buy a fence. This is not something you do every day or even every year, and we've all seen fences but there are changes in material and product designs. So it's a good idea to do some basic research and be sure to ask a lot of questions.
